Xi Jinping, Uzbek President Strengthen Ties in Beijing Meeting 🌏🤝

Chinese President Xi Jinping and Uzbekistan's leader Shavkat Mirziyoyev turned up the diplomacy dial in Beijing this week, holding talks to boost cooperation between the two Silk Road nations. The meeting – which one analyst called a 'Central Asian power play' – focused on trade, infrastructure, and cultural exchanges.

🔑 Key takeaways:

  • New agreements signed in green energy and tech sectors
  • Plans to expand Belt and Road Initiative projects
  • Cultural exchange programs for youth announced

'Our partnership sets an example for South-South cooperation,' President Xi noted during the meeting at the Great Hall of the People. The Uzbek leader praised China's 'win-win approach' to development.

Why it matters: Uzbekistan sits at the crossroads of Central Asia's evolving economic landscape. With China being its top trading partner (💰 $9.8B in 2023 trade volume), this meeting could shape regional supply chains and energy markets.
